Step by Step Guide
Materials:
- Wooden boards (2×4 or 2×6)
- Plywood
- Foam padding
- Fabric of your choice
- Nails or screws
- Staple gun
- Saw
- Sander
Instructions:
- Measure the width and height of your bed frame to determine the size of the headboard.
- Cut the wooden boards to the desired length and height.
- Sand the edges and corners of the boards to prevent splinters.
- Arrange the boards in a pattern that you like and nail or screw them together.
- Cut the plywood to the same size as the wooden frame and attach it to the back of the frame.
- Cut the foam padding to the size of the frame and attach it to the front of the plywood using a staple gun.
- Cut the fabric to the size of the frame and wrap it around the foam padding, pulling it tight and stapling it to the back of the frame.
- Hang the headboard on the wall using brackets or attach it to the bed frame using bolts.
Top 10 Tips and Ideas
- Choose a fabric that complements the colors and patterns in your bedroom.
- Add decorative trim or buttons to give your headboard a unique look.
- Use reclaimed wood or pallets to create a rustic or shabby-chic style.
- Create a tufted headboard by adding buttons and stitching through the foam padding and fabric.
- Add shelves or cubbies to the sides of the headboard for extra storage.
- Create a statement piece by painting the headboard a bold color or adding a graphic design.
- Use different sized boards to create a pattern or texture on the headboard.
- Attach a reading light to the top of the headboard for convenience.
- Create a padded headboard for extra comfort and support while sitting up in bed.
- Add a mirror to the center of the headboard for a functional and stylish touch.

FAQs
Q: How long does it take to build a queen size headboard?
A: It can take anywhere from a few hours to a few days depending on your skill level and the complexity of the design.
Q: Can I use any type of fabric for the headboard?
A: You can use any fabric that you like, but it’s important to choose a durable and easy-to-clean material.
Q: Do I need any special tools to build a headboard?
A: You will need basic woodworking tools such as a saw and sander, as well as a staple gun and drill.
